ETH: The UX Problem

Why ETH is losing ground to simpler alternatives.

I've shared the thesis before that ETH is failing on the UX side, and it's still true. there's been ideas to abstract away the complexity, but even the top dexes like Uniswap, and top L2's like Base are still failing in this area. it's painful for crypto natives (including me) to use ETH - so how is new money supposed to learn it?

they won't.

institutional money will like BTC since it's simple, and retail adoption will like SOL because it's simple as well. you can onboard a normie friend into solana in a matter of MINUTES.

ETH leads on "TVL" and "stablecoin" metrics, aka a lot of large money is still there, but that's not enough imo to keep it in true demand.

i'd recommend to reduce exposure. even if there's a price surge, it pales in comparison to gains elsewhere.
